Origin and popularity of the name JAYNE
Origin
Jayne : English (Gloucestershire) and Welsh (Monmouthshire): from the Middle English male personal name Jan(e) from Old French Jehan a variant of Johan which gave rise to the common alternative John. Sometimes the name may also arise from the Welsh variant Ieun of Welsh Ieuan likewise equivalent to John (compare Evan).
Source : DAFN2 :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, ©2022 by Patrick Hanks and Oxford University Press
